For a write-back, write-allocate cache, assuming 30% of replaced data cache blocks are dirty, what are the
Question:
For a write-back, write-allocate cache, assuming 30% of replaced data cache blocks are dirty, what are the minimal read and write bandwidths needed for a CPI of 2?
Consider the following program and cache behaviors.
Transcribed Image Text:
a. b. Data Reads per 1000 Instructions 250 200 Data Writes per 1000 Instructions 100 100 Instruction Cache Miss Rate 0.30% 0.30% Data Cache Miss Rate 2% 2% Block Size (byte) 64 64
Fantastic news! We've Found the answer you've been seeking!
Step by Step Answer:
Answer rating: 66% (3 reviews)
1 The average number of memory accesses per instruction is given by averagememoryaccessesperinstruct...View the full answer
Answered By
PALASH JHANWAR
I am a Chartered Accountant with AIR 45 in CA - IPCC. I am a Merit Holder ( B.Com ). The following is my educational details.
PLEASE ACCESS MY RESUME FROM THE FOLLOWING LINK: https://drive.google.com/file/d/1hYR1uch-ff6MRC_cDB07K6VqY9kQ3SFL/view?usp=sharing
3.80+
3+ Reviews
10+ Question Solved
Related Book For
Computer Organization And Design The Hardware Software Interface
ISBN: 9780123747501
4th Revised Edition
Authors: David A. Patterson, John L. Hennessy
Question Posted:
Students also viewed these Computer science questions
-
Recall that we have two write policies and write allocation policies, and their combinations can be implemented either in L1 or L2 cache. Assume the following choices for L1 and L2 caches: L1...
-
The switched interconnect increases the performance of a snooping cache-coherent multiprocessor by allowing multiple requests to be overlapped. Because the controllers and the networks are pipelined,...
-
The performance of a snooping cache-coherent multiprocessor depends on many detailed implementation issues that determine how quickly a cache responds with data in an exclusive or M state block. In...
-
Instructions In simplified form, you are going to be producing a script. The script will create 2 tables, load the 2 tables with data and then using PL/SQL it will process those 2 tables and with 2...
-
What is the difference between voluntary disclosure and mandatory disclosure? Provide at least two explanations for the differences in managers voluntary disclosure practices. Provide at least two...
-
Flash Express purchases USB flash drives from suppliers and then applies corporate logos to the exterior of those flash drives for its customers. The company maintains a dedicated piece of equipment...
-
The two-dimensional velocity field for an incompressible Newtonian fluid is described by the relationship \[ \mathbf{V}=\left(12 x y^{2}-6 x^{3} ight) \hat{\mathbf{i}}+\left(18 x^{2} y-4 y^{3} ight)...
-
A firm wants to select one new research and development project. The following table summarizes six possibilities. Considering expected return and risk, which projects are good candidates? The firm...
-
An Italian company is expecting to receive Kuwait dinars in 9 months' time. The spot rate is Lire/dinar 5.467.Your Company could borrow in dinar at 9% per annum or in Lire at 14% per Annum No forward...
-
What is the optimal block size for a miss latency of 24+B cycles? Cache block size (B) can affect both miss rate and miss latency. Assuming a 1-CPI machine with an average of 1.35 references (both...
-
Select the set associativity to be used by a 64 KB L1 data cache shared by both benchmarks. If the L1 cache has to be directly mapped, select the set associativity for the 1 MB L2 cache. For the...
-
Assume you discover that one of the barriers to controlling costs on a project is the failure of the project managers to enforce the contract because it was ambiguously written and there is a failure...
-
A. What is the linear programming model for problem below ? B. What is the complete optimal solution ? C. Will there be excess in any resources if so how much? 51=8 s2=0 53= 21) Biosphere...
-
Instructions on each Major Strategy/Assignment 1. Marketing Strategy Your marketing strategy consist of an evaluation of the Marketing Environment Forces (page 3 and 4 and Exhibit 1, page 12); b) an...
-
Profit center responsibility reporting for a service company Thomas Railroad Company organizes its three divisions, the North (N), South (S), and West (W) regions, as profit centers. The chief...
-
How much work is done lifting a 15 pound object from the ground to the top of a 25 foot building if the cable used weighs 1.5 pounds per foot? Question 2 A bucket begins weighing 20 pounds,...
-
Relevant Costs for Equipment Replacement Decision Health Scan, Inc. paid $50,000 for X-ray equipment four years ago. The equipment was expected to have a useful life of 10 years from the date of...
-
How is a doctors professional relationship with a client different from an auditors?
-
Prove that the mean heat capacities C P H and C P S are inherently positive, whether T > T 0 or T < T 0 . Explain why they are well defined for T = T 0 .
-
Virtualization software is being aggressively deployed to reduce the costs of managing todays high performance servers. Companies like VMWare, Microsoft and IBM have all developed a range of...
-
A systolic array is an example of an MISD machine. A systolic array is a pipeline network or wavefront of data processing elements. Each of these elements does not need a program counter since...
-
Download the CUDA Toolkit and SDK from http://www.nvidia.com/object/ cuda_get.html. Make sure to use the ?emurelease? (Emulation Mode) version of the code (you will not need actual NVIDIA hardware...
-
ALY Variable Overhoed Fixed Overhead $2 per s 1.5 s per unit at S6 per ho The following additional The company ma ured 20,000 units during the year. b. A total of 78,000 y 544 mation is available for...
-
A family has the following housing costs: Annual Amount Paid on Mortgage: $17,791 Property Tax: $9,175 Homeowners' Insurance: $1,355 In addition, it pays out $9,860 annually on its car loan. Compute...
-
Swift Corp. plans to prepare its adjusting entries for the year ending December 31, 20X1, and has the following information available: . At the beginning of December, the "Supplies" account had a...
Study smarter with the SolutionInn App